About the role

The Critical Facility Manager (CFM) is responsible for the safe, reliable, and efficient operation of Prime Data Centers' mission-critical facilities. This role oversees all electrical, mechanical, and fire/life safety systems to maintain maximum uptime while leading site operations, maintenance, vendor management, and operational projects. The CFM serves as the primary technical leader for the facility, managing staff, driving continuous improvement, and ensuring compliance with operational, safety, and customer standards.

The ideal candidate is a hands-on technical leader with deep mission-critical infrastructure experience who can lead teams, manage complex facility operations, improve reliability, oversee vendors, and deliver operational excellence in a 24/7 data center environment.

What you'll do

  • Lead day-to-day operations and maintenance of all critical facility infrastructure.
  • Ensure maximum uptime through preventive maintenance, corrective repairs, and emergency response.
  • Manage Operations Technicians, providing leadership, training, coaching, and performance oversight.
  • Serve as the primary escalation point for facility-related issues and perform root cause analysis of equipment failures.
  • Oversee vendor performance, safety compliance, and customer relationships.
  • Lead capital improvements and operational projects from planning through implementation.
  • Develop and implement operational procedures, best practices, and site standards.
  • Monitor facility performance, document maintenance activities, and communicate status to leadership.
  • Electrical distribution (480V, medium voltage, switchgear, UPS, STS/ATS, generators)
  • Mechanical systems (HVAC, CRAC/CRAH, chillers, cooling towers, pumps, VFDs, water treatment)
  • Building automation and monitoring systems (BMS/EPMS)
  • Fire/life safety systems and NFPA/NEC compliance
  • Troubleshooting, root cause analysis, and preventive maintenance
  • Microsoft Office and computerized monitoring systems
